Recipe preparation

How to Make chicken and Rice for Busy Weeknight Dinners

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:

Step 1: Prepare Your Ingredients

Start by gathering all your ingredients on the kitchen counter. Cut the chicken breasts into bite-sized pieces and set them aside. Mince the garlic because we want those flavors bursting.

Step 2: Sauté the Chicken

In a large skillet over medium heat, add a splash of oil. Once hot, toss in the chopped chicken pieces along with salt and pepper. Sauté until golden brown—about 5-7 minutes should do it.

Step 3: Add Garlic

Throw in that minced garlic! Stir everything together until fragrant—about another minute. You want your kitchen to smell like an Italian bistro at this point.

Step 4: Combine Rice and Broth

Add your uncooked rice into the skillet along with one cup of chicken broth and soy sauce. Give it all a good stir; ensure every grain of rice gets cozy with that broth.

Step 5: Simmer Until Done

Bring everything to a gentle boil. Once boiling, cover the skillet with a lid and reduce heat to low. Let it simmer for about 18-20 minutes or until all liquid has absorbed and rice is fluffy.

Step 6: Finish It Up

Once cooked, remove from heat and let it sit covered for another five minutes—this helps everything settle nicely! Fluff with a fork before serving.

Storing & Reheating

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, pop it in the microwave or sauté it on low heat until warmed through, ensuring that each bite remains tantalizingly delicious.

Chicken and Rice for Busy Weeknight Dinners


  • Author: Ethan Brooks
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 4

Description

Chicken and rice is the perfect solution for busy weeknight dinners, offering a comforting and delicious meal in under 30 minutes. This dish features tender, juicy chicken on a bed of fluffy rice, all simmered together in a savory sauce that will delight your taste buds. Not only does it nourish the body, but it also creates cherished moments around the dinner table with family and friends.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 34 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1 lb)
  • 1 cup long-grain white rice
  • 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th
  • 2 cloves fresh garlic, minced
  • 2 tbsp low-sodium soy sauce
  • 1 tbsp honey
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Prepare ingredients by cutting chicken into bite-sized pieces and mincing garlic.
  2. In a large skillet over medium heat, add a splash of oil and sauté the chicken with salt and pepper until golden brown (5-7 minutes).
  3. Stir in minced garlic and cook until fragrant (about 1 minute).
  4. Add uncooked rice, chicken broth, and soy sauce. Stir well.
  5. Bring to a boil, cover, reduce heat to low, and simmer for 18-20 minutes or until liquid is absorbed.
  6. Remove from heat and let sit covered for 5 minutes before fluffing with a fork.
